    Knowles IA611 “SmartMic”

    The IA611 SmartMic is an "always-on" Audio Processor featuring Voice Wake and Voice ID keyword detector, a two-second buffer', and Knowles' proven high performance acoustic SiSonic™ MEMS microphone technology in a single, miniature, top-port package. The IA611 offers flexibility by supporting the most relevant audio and data interfaces. Its integrated programmable DSP with 248 kBytes of RAM is available for customer and 3rd party algorithms, enabling unlimited creativity. The solution pushes the system performance to ultra-low power with its custom core design, and accelerates time to market with its highly integrated combination of hardware, software, and firmware.

    RGB and Gesture Sensor - APDS-9960

    RGB and Gesture Sensor, a small breakout board with a built in APDS-9960 sensor that offers ambient light and color measuring, proximity detection, and touchless gesture sensing. With this RGB and Gesture Sensor you will be able to control a computer, microcontroller, robot, and more with a simple swipe of your hand!     BME688

    The Bosch BME688 is a state-of-the-art digital low power gas, pressure, temperature, and humidity sensor that integrates Artificial Intelligence (AI) capabilities, making it the first of its kind in the market. Housed in a compact 3.0 x 3.0 x 0.9 mm³ metal lid LGA package, it is designed to meet the demands of mobile and connected applications where size and power consumption are critical factors. The sensor is capable of detecting Volatile Organic Compounds (VOCs), volatile sulfur compounds (VSCs), carbon monoxide, and hydrogen in the part per billion (ppb) range. Building on the features of the BME680, the BME688 introduces a gas scanner function that enhances its sensitivity, selectivity, data rate, and power consumption for specific applications. With the help of Bosch AI-Studio tool, customers can train the BME688 gas scanner for their specific needs, making it an ideal choice for a wide range of applications including indoor air quality measurement, detection of bad breath or spoiled food, early odor detection, and smart home devices among others. The BME688 operates within a supply voltage range of 1.71 V to 3.6 V and offers various modes of operation to balance power consumption and measurement responsiveness, catering to both portable and stationary applications.

    RTL2832U

    The RTL2832U from Realtek Semiconductor Corp. is a high-performance DVB-T COFDM demodulator with USB 2.0 interface support. Designed for a wide range of applications in PC-TV, including USB dongles and MiniCard/USB configurations, the RTL2832U features compatibility with NorDig Unified 1.0.3, D-book 5.0, and EN300 744 (ETSI Specification). It supports 2K or 8K mode with 6, 7, and 8MHz bandwidth and provides automatic detection of modulation parameters such as code rate and guard interval. With a capability to interface with tuners at IF, low-IF, or Zero-IF output, the RTL2832U utilizes a single 28.8MHz crystal for its clock generation, offering high stability for portable reception applications. The embedded ADC (Analog-to-Digital Converter) enables superior signal stability. Realtek's proprietary algorithms enhance channel estimation, co-channel interference rejection, long echo channel reception, and impulse noise cancellation. The RTL2832U component's functionality includes Automatic Gain Control (AGC), Digital Down Conversion (DDC), timing and carrier recovery, as well as PID filtering capabilities. Moreover, it incorporates an infra-red receiver for remote control input, making it highly versatile for modern digital TV reception and streaming solutions. The component is offered in a 48-pin QFN (6x6 mm) green package, marking it as an environmentally friendly choice for hardware engineers looking to design or upgrade digital TV reception devices.

    RN2483

    The RN2483 is a fully-certified 868 MHz module based on wireless LoRa® technology. The RN2483 utilizes a unique spread spectrum modulation within the Sub-GHz band to enable long range, low power, and high network capacity. The module's embedded LoRaWAN protocol enables seamless connectivity to any LoRaWAN compliant network infrastructure, whether public or privately deployed. The module is specifically designed for ease of use, which shortens development time and speeds time to market. LoRa technology is ideal for battery-operated sensors and low power applications such as IoT, M2M, Smart City, Sensor networks, Industrial automation, and more. The RN2483 is the first LoRa module to pass LoRa Alliance Certification testing. It is certified to the LoRaWAN 1.0.1 specification, ensuring that designers can quickly and easily integrate their end devices into any LoRaWAN network.
